Tragicomedy is a genre of literature that blends elements of tragedy and comedy, creating a unique and often thought-provoking combination of both. In modern tragicomic literature, writers utilize this genre to explore themes of human existence, society, and the complexities of life in a way that is both entertaining and profound.

T.S. Eliot is renowned for his profound poetry, and among his notable works are his dramatic monologues. These monologues are characterized by a single speaker addressing a silent listener, revealing inner thoughts, emotions, and experiences. Through his monologues, Eliot delves deep into the complexities of human nature and the struggles of the modern world.

Dramatic monologues are a powerful form of expression in literature, offering a glimpse into the inner thoughts and emotions of a character. Sylvia Plath, a talented poet known for her confessional style and raw honesty, produced several compelling monologues that showcase her complex and tumultuous inner world.
